The Native American Tourism and Improving Visitor Experience Act ( 25 U.S.C. 4351 et seq. ) is amended— by redesignating section 6 ( 25 U.S.C. 4355 ) as section 7; and by inserting after section 5 ( 25 U.S.C. 4354 ) the following: The Director of the Bureau of Indian Affairs may make grants to Indian tribes and tribal organizations to carry out the purposes of this Act, as described in section 2. The Director of the Office of Native Hawaiian Relations may make grants to Native Hawaiian organizations to carry out the purposes of this Act, as described in section 2.
There are authorized to be appropriated to the Secretary of the Interior to carry out this section such sums as may be necessary. .
